Coastal Alabama Community College is a public, state school in a small town setting in Bay Minette, Alabama. Coastal Alabama Community College was founded in 1965 and enrolls 3,323 undergrads and no graduate students. Coastal Alabama Community College offers on-campus housing for up to 190 students. Most students live in off campus housing.Regular decision applicants for Fall 2023 should hear from Coastal Alabama Community College by August 18.
